Head Coach: Eve

RMC founder Eve Rebennack is an educator turned stay-at-home-mom turned ultra-runner. Trail running has been a passion for her since she was a teen cross-country runner, but she re-dedicated time to it  in her 30s, after being on bedrest during her first pregnancy.  After years of racing shorter distances on trails, Eve ran her first ultramarathon in 2017 and fell in love with the challenge of testing her own limits. Rising Mountains Coaching, founded in 2019, embodies this spirit of adaptation and the idea that anyone can do hard things with focus, hard work, and encouragement. 


Eve has had some modest success with podium spots in all ultra distances but is currently taking a break from racing. Her favorite distance to race is the 100k, and she loves desert terrain and chasing vert! When Eve isn't racing, crewing, or pacing, she loves to travel, spend time with her family, and read. You can usually find her running the desert, Phoenix to Las Vegas.

Notable race finishes and certifications include:

  • 2023: UESCA nutrition certification 
  • 2022: Tahoe Rim Trail 100 mile - 3rd female; Black Canyon 100k (WSQ); ; UESCA coaching certification
  • 2021: Rio Del Lago 100 mile
  • 2020: Cave Creek 50k - 2nd; Black Canyon 100k (WSQ)
  • 2019: RRCA-Level 1 run coaching certification; Leona Divide 100k - 1st female/CR; Mesquite Canyon 50k - 2nd female; Mayhem Night Run 10 mile - 1st/CR
  • 2018:  Javelina Jundred 100 mile - sub-24 hour/top 20 female; Bootleg Beatdown 10 mile - 2nd 
  • 2017: McDowell Mountain Frenzy 50 mile - 1st; Whiskey Basin 57k - 3rd

Coach Nicole

Nicole Castille is a road and trail runner who lives in Southern California. She currently works full time  at a medical management office, is a yoga instructor, and a run coach. She loves starting off her days by getting in some miles and catching the sunrise.   Nicole was not active as a kid, teenager, or young adult, but she accidentally found the love of running in 2012. Her running career started off as a way to get in shape and with only being able to run 5 minutes at a time; her passion for running shortly followed.  Since then, she has run seven marathons, numerous half marathons, a handful of 5ks, and dabbled in the ultra-trail world.  Nicole is a RRCA certified running coach and has a background with coaching road runners, as well as trails. 

Notable race finishes and certifications include:

  • 2024: 500 YTT
  • 2023: Chicago Marathon
  • 2021: California International Marathon
  • 2019: New York Marathon, El Morro 50k, Kodiak 50k
  • 2018: RRCA-Level 1 run coaching certification; Yoga Teacher Training-200 hours; Chicago Marathon 
  • 2017: Los Angeles Marathon

Coach Justin

Justin Andreas is a proud trail and ultra runner who has completed many races all over the country, including five 100 milers. His love for the outdoors and running started at a very young age, but once he discovered trail running in 2018, there was no looking back. There is something special with being in nature, cruising on the trails, and crushing some vert! 


After completing multiple races, he decided he wanted to help other adventurers crush their goals as well. Beyond his coaching and hobby life, Justin is an active duty Air Force Firefighter, husband of 18 years, dad, and certified nerd. He is currently stationed in Alaska and resides in the North Pole.

Notable race finishes and certifications include:

  • 2022: UESCA: running, ultrarunning, nutrition, and strength coaching certifications
  • 100 Milers: Black Hills, Bighorn, Rocky Raccoon, White Mountain, and Oregon Cascades 
  • The White Mountain 100 was a self supported Winter Ultra with temperatures ranging from 40 to -10. While in Alaska he found a love for cold weather trail running, the coldest run 15 miles in -38.

Coach Colleen

Colleen Miracle is a Colorado-based trail ultrarunner specializing in the 100 mile distance. She loves hilly yet runnable courses and has raced in many different environments and terrain.

Colleen began running again in 2019 after a decade of rock climbing and has since completed over 20 ultras. She earned her UESCA certification in 2024 and is passionate about getting new runners onto the trails. She's especially interested in coaching women over 30. After three years of being an RMC athlete, she is excited to join RMC as a coach!

Notable race finishes and certifications include:

  • 2025: Leadville 100 mile; Coldwater Rumble 100 mile - 2nd female; Barr Lake 50k: 1st female / 3rd overall
  • 2024: High Lea 100 mile trail race: 2nd female / 2nd overall; UESCA ultrarunning coaching certification
  • 2023: Rio Del Lago 100 mile trail race: 4th female
  • 2022: Antelope Island Buffalo Run 100 mile trail race: 1st female / 3rd overall

Coach Luke

Luke Adam was born and raised in Arizona, and his passion for fitness began during a pivotal moment in high school. As a junior, he weighed 260 pounds, but through dedication and perseverance, he graduated a year later at 180 pounds — and discovered a lifelong love for running along the way. He went on to serve 27 years as a paramedic and firefighter, where maintaining peak physical condition was essential to his role. Running became a cornerstone of Luke's health, resilience, and mental strength, and has remained a constant for almost 40 year!

Notable race finishes and certifications include:

  • 2024: UESCA ultrarunning and NASM coaching certifications
  • 2022: Javelina  Jundred 100 mile
  • 2020: Javelina 100km 


Additional coaching services: certified PT, strength training, and gait analysis

Coach Anne

Anne French started coaching with the training groups at a run specialty shop in Bend, OR, in 2022. She still works there as a fit specialist and coach. After years of avoiding running, Anne started in her 40s just to get in shape for a martial arts tournament. Then she joined a 10k training group - similar to what she now leads - and the rest is history! 


Anne loves the camaraderie of trail running and racing. Over the last several years, she has run distances from 5k to 60k and just earned her first buckle by finishing the Javelina 100k! 

Notable race finishes and certifications include:

  • 2025: Javelina 100k, UTMB Canyons 50k
  • 2023: UESCA ultrarunning certification
  • 2022: Mt. Hood 50k
  • 2021: Black Canyon 60k
  • 2020: Three Sisters 50k
